Modifier and Type | Field and Description |
---|---|
static LaneChange.LaneChangePath |
BEZIER
A simple Bezier curve directly to the lane change target position.
|
static LaneChange.LaneChangePath |
LINEAR
Linear interpolation between center lines.
|
static LaneChange.LaneChangePath |
POLY3
The target point (including rotation) for the coming time step is based on a 3rd-degree polynomial.
|
static LaneChange.LaneChangePath |
SINE
The target point (including rotation) for the coming time step is based on a sine wave.
|
static LaneChange.LaneChangePath |
SINE_INTERP
Sine-shaped interpolation between center lines.
|
